The Advanced Psychological First Aid and Mental Health Support Certification course is designed to equip professionals with the specialized knowledge and skills needed to provide effective psychological first aid and mental health support in emergency situations. With a focus on practical applications and real-world scenarios, this course addresses the critical need for trained professionals to support individuals experiencing psychological distress during emergencies. Participants will learn evidence-based approaches, communication strategies, and crisis intervention techniques to enhance their ability to provide timely and appropriate support. The course emphasizes the importance of mental health awareness and resilience-building in emergency response settings, preparing participants to make a positive impact in challenging situations. Upon completion, participants will be equipped to provide vital support to individuals in crisis and contribute to promoting mental well-being in emergency contexts, enhancing their professional capabilities and career prospects.

Module 1: Foundations of Psychological First Aid

Introduction to psychological first aid principles and their application in emergency contexts. Topics include crisis communication, trauma-informed care, and self-care strategies.

Key Topics Covered:

Psychological First Aid Principles
Crisis Communication Techniques
Trauma-Informed Care
Self-Care Strategies

Module 2: Crisis Intervention and Assessment

Exploration of crisis intervention techniques and mental health assessment tools for identifying and addressing individuals' needs in emergencies. Topics include risk assessment, de-escalation strategies, and triage protocols.

Module 3: Mental Health Support in Emergency Response

Comprehensive overview of mental health support strategies in emergency response settings. Topics include psychological triage, crisis counseling approaches, and coping mechanisms.

Key Topics Covered:

Psychological Triage
Crisis Counseling Approaches
Coping Mechanisms
Supportive Interventions

Module 4: Resilience Building and Post-Traumatic Growth

Focus on building resilience and promoting post-traumatic growth in individuals affected by emergencies. Topics include resilience factors, recovery strategies, and community support networks.

Key Topics Covered:

Resilience Factors
Recovery Strategies
Post-Traumatic Growth
Community Support Networks

Module 5: Ethical Considerations and Professional Boundaries

Exploration of ethical considerations and maintaining professional boundaries in providing psychological first aid and mental health support. Topics include confidentiality, cultural competence, and ethical decision-making.

Key Topics Covered:

Confidentiality Guidelines
Cultural Competence in Support
Ethical Decision-Making
Professional Boundaries

Module 6: Crisis Response Planning and Simulation

Practical application of crisis response planning and simulation exercises to enhance participants' readiness to respond effectively in emergency situations. Topics include scenario-based training, debriefing techniques, and continuous improvement strategies.

Key Topics Covered:

Scenario-Based Training
Debriefing Techniques
Continuous Improvement Strategies
Simulation Exercises
